This PR will allow you to highlight the locations where stacks are stored by pressing a hotkey over an entry in the terminal.
Makes the BlockHighlightPacket(s) usable for both this and the highlighting from the Crafting Status Screen by abstracting the logic away and making each of the respective menu's implement the new
IHighlightableMenuinterface.
